Prohibited in Oregon

The issue of storefront payday lending caught fire in Oregon’s legislature in 2007, whenever lawmakers wanted to spot restrictions on rates of interest, rollover of short-term loans, and online frauds entrapping clients with financial obligation over trivial loan amounts – some with interest prices as much as 500 %.

Former Gov. Ted Kulongowski in 2007 finalized into law a true wide range of bills bitterly battled by the mortgage this is certainly payday which effectively finished their development inside their state – but would not end their capacity to pull cash from hopeless borrowers.

Merkley have been presenter of this Oregon home that one year and wound up being instrumental to big hyperlink the work.

“Payday as well as other high-cost, small-dollar loans are marketed as how exactly to protect credit that is short-term, ” Merkley published to Cordray week that is last. “However, the loans are generally organized to trap borrowers in durable economic responsibility.

“These loans have actually actually high fees and automated roll-overs, which, as research because of the Consumer Federation of America has revealed, combine as well as other processes to help to make the effective annual interest rates 400 % APR or more, ” Merkley published.

Considering that payday loan providers took their business in to the international internet, basing their operations in international places like the Virgin isles, they are typically effortlessly escaping any accountability for unethical transactions – because without federal legislation, it truly is all appropriate.
